How to install

Free

Manual install (2 steps)

mkdir -p ~/.claude/skills/detecting-doc-drift
curl -L https://claudskills.com/skills/detecting-doc-drift/SKILL.md \
  -o ~/.claude/skills/detecting-doc-drift/SKILL.md

Or just download SKILL.md directly and drop it into ~/.claude/skills/detecting-doc-drift/. Claude Code auto-discovers it on next session.

Skills live at ~/.claude/skills/detecting-doc-drift/SKILL.md on macOS/Linux, or %USERPROFILE%\.claude\skills\detecting-doc-drift\SKILL.md on Windows. See the full install guide for step-by-step instructions.

What is a Claude Code skill and how does the Detecting Doc Drift skill fit in?
A Claude Code skill is a SKILL.md file that lives under ~/.claude/skills/<name>/ and tells the Claude Code CLI agent how to perform a specific task (instructions, prompts, allowed tools). Skills are auto-discovered at session start. Detecting Doc Drift is one of 67,000+ skills indexed in the open ClaudSkills catalog, classified under the General category.
